Bearing Seal Removal
How do I remove the inner bearing grease seal from the front hub of my '75 911? Does it have to be pressed out?

Are you talking about tthe grease seal in the back of the brake rotor? I don't have that model but if that is indeed what it is you can pull it out like a nail with a claw hammer or just pry it out with a screwdriver. It isn't in there that tight

Clean the grease out of the hub and you'll be able to tap the inner bearing through the hub so that the seal comes out undamaged. The seal is not that expensive, so replacing it while you are perfoming the job is not a bad idea.

thanks, guys... i ended up heating it up and, basically, ripping it out with a seal puller... i planned on replacing it, but was afraid i might damage the hub if i pried it out, but prying worked just fine!
